本文目录导读:
服务器日志是记录服务器运行过程中各种事件和信息的文件,对于网站管理员和开发者来说,它就像一面镜子,反映出网站运行背后的秘密,通过对服务器日志的分析,我们可以了解网站的运行状况、发现潜在问题、优化性能、提升用户体验,本文将深入剖析服务器日志,揭示网站运行背后的秘密。
服务器日志概述
1、服务器日志的作用
服务器日志具有以下作用:
(1)记录网站访问情况:包括访问者IP、访问时间、访问页面等,有助于了解用户行为和喜好。
图片来源于网络,如有侵权联系删除
(2)监控服务器性能:记录服务器运行过程中的资源消耗、响应时间等,有助于发现性能瓶颈。
(3)排查故障:记录服务器异常情况,如错误信息、错误代码等,有助于快速定位和解决问题。
(4)安全审计:记录恶意攻击、非法访问等,有助于防范和应对网络安全风险。
2、服务器日志类型
(1)访问日志(Access Log):记录用户访问网站的行为,如IP地址、访问时间、访问页面等。
(2)错误日志(Error Log):记录服务器运行过程中发生的错误信息,如错误代码、错误描述等。
(3)系统日志(System Log):记录服务器运行过程中的系统事件,如启动、停止、重启等。
服务器日志分析技巧
1、查看访问日志
(1)分析访问量:通过访问日志,我们可以了解网站的访问量、流量来源等,从而评估网站的影响力。
图片来源于网络,如有侵权联系删除
(2)分析用户行为:通过分析用户访问页面、停留时间、跳出率等,我们可以了解用户需求,优化网站内容和结构。
(3)发现潜在问题:通过分析访问日志,我们可以发现恶意攻击、非法访问等,及时采取措施应对。
2、查看错误日志
(1)定位错误原因:通过错误日志,我们可以了解服务器运行过程中发生的错误,如代码错误、配置错误等。
(2)优化代码:根据错误日志,我们可以发现代码中的缺陷,进行修复和优化。
(3)调整配置:根据错误日志,我们可以发现配置错误,调整服务器配置。
3、查看系统日志
(1)监控服务器运行状况:通过系统日志,我们可以了解服务器运行过程中的资源消耗、响应时间等,及时发现性能瓶颈。
(2)发现系统故障:通过系统日志,我们可以发现服务器异常情况,如系统崩溃、硬件故障等。
图片来源于网络,如有侵权联系删除
(3)优化系统性能:根据系统日志,我们可以发现系统资源消耗过高的原因,优化系统性能。
服务器日志应用案例
1、优化网站性能
通过分析访问日志,我们发现用户在访问某个页面时,加载速度较慢,经过进一步分析,我们发现该页面存在大量图片,导致加载时间过长,针对这一问题,我们优化了图片资源,提高了页面加载速度,从而提升了用户体验。
2、防范恶意攻击
通过分析访问日志,我们发现存在大量非法访问行为,针对这一问题,我们加强了网站安全防护措施,如设置防火墙、增加验证码等,有效防范了恶意攻击。
3、提升网站内容质量
通过分析用户行为,我们发现用户对某些内容的需求较高,针对这一问题,我们优化了网站内容,增加了相关内容的更新频率,提升了用户满意度。
服务器日志是网站运行背后的秘密,通过对服务器日志的分析,我们可以了解网站运行状况、发现潜在问题、优化性能、提升用户体验,作为网站管理员和开发者,我们应该重视服务器日志,充分利用其价值,为用户提供更好的服务。
标签: #服务器的日志
评论列表